Qatari GDP to witness growth to 2.2 percent
(MENAFN) QNB announced Qatari economy to remain flexible against the blockade; it also estimated expansion momentum to rise up within the fourth quarter leading a 2.2% annual GDP growth.
The real GDP growth was indicated by QNB's weekly economic commentary to have increased to 1.9% in the third quarter from 0.3% in the previous quarter, as cited from recent data collected by the Ministry of Development Planning and Statistics (MDPS) on Qatar's Q3 GDP.
Moreover, the hydrocarbon sector had led the accelerated rise, growing 0.2% in Q3 compared to a contraction of 3.1% in Q2, while the non-hydrocarbon sector maintained a generally steady at 3.6% in Q3 compared to 3.7% in Q2.
QNB analysts explained "overall, the economy continues to be resilient against the blockade and we expect momentum to pick up in the fourth quarter resulting in annual GDP growth of 2.2 percent in 2017."
